Hello,

I know I barely post, and have only a few posts thus far, but just wanted to share my finds today from an antique festival/flea market in the Michigan area... I think I got good deals all around...

1878 CC Morgan - Paid $70; probably VG in shape
1879 P Morgan - $20 - Junk Morgan - AG-G
1887 O Morgan - $20 - Junk Morgan - AG-G

My foreign finds:

1831-A Prussia Thaler; - $25 (I think it was $25); Probably VG;
1848 Netherlands 2 1/2 Guldens - $18; probably Good
1826 George IV English Penny - $3; Probably good

I'm cooked like a lobster, and really don't have time to post pics. Needless to say, it brings my morgans upto 13 (Plus one counterfeit) and 3 more foreign silver crown sized coins (up to 4 total).
